Rating Summary
This is a first-person hunting simulator in which players track and shoot deer, leopards, cougars, and lions in their natural habitats. Players use realistic rifles and shotguns to hunt, and are rewarded for each animal they kill. Players earn additional points for hitting “vital targets” (e.g., “Heart Shot,” “Spine Shot,” “Lung Shot”). Slow-motion camera effects depict a tracking view of the bullet hurtling toward targets; small puffs of blood sometimes appear when animals are hit. One cutscene briefly depicts a bear attack; afterward, bloodstains can be seen in the snow.
